The premise of Gintama: The Movie, explained
Gintama: The Movie centers on a premise that unfolds like this: Odd Jobs Gin has taken on a lot of odd work in the past, and when you're a Jack of All Trades agency based in a feudal Japan that's been conquered and colonized by aliens, the term "Odd Jobs" means REALLY ODD jobs. But when some more than slightly suspicious secrets from the shadows of Gintoki Sakata's somewhat shady former samurai past and a new pair of odd jobs collide, the action is bound to get so wild and demented that only a feature film will do it justice!

The people behind Gintama: The Movie
Gintama: The Movie is anchored by Tomokazu Sugita, Daisuke Sakaguchi, Rie Kugimiya, and Akira Ishida, working under the direction of Shinji Takamatsu. Casting is half the battle, and this ensemble pulls its weight.
The script comes from Akatsuki Yamatoya, whose writing keeps the dialogue sharp. You can trace the full credits and filmographies on IMDb and TMDB.
